#b5651d - Light Brown color
A rich, warm burnt-orange with strong brown undertones, this hue feels like toasted caramel or aged copper. It reads earthy and autumnal, evoking fallen leaves, spiced pumpkin, and weathered leather. Saturated without being glaring, it offers a cozy, rustic presence that works well as an accent or grounding neutral. Pairs beautifully with deep teal, navy, olive, and creamy neutrals, lending interiors and designs a vintage, handcrafted, and comforting character.
#b5651d color RGB value is 181, 101, 29, and the CMYK value is 0.00, 0.442, 0.840, 0.290. Alternative names for that color are: light brown, brown, chocolate, desert, raw sienna, orange.
